(KNSI) – More than $1,000 and dozens of toys were collected to help bring joy to area families this season.
The St. Cloud Parks and Recreation teamed up with Northern Paddles Pickleball for the Pickleball Toy Drive at the Whitney Senior Center on Sunday. The event raised $1,100 and 43 toys for the Salvation Army’s Angel Tree Program.
St. Cloud has held the toy drive every year since 1998. Over that time, more than 18,000 toys and $19,000 has been donated.
